University of Southern Maine vs. The King's College Cost Comparison

Which college is more expensive, University of Southern Maine or The King's College?

  • The King's College is 152.5% more expensive to attend than University of Southern Maine for in-state tuition ($21,000.00 vs. $8,316.00)
  • Out of state tuition is 16.7% higher at University of Southern Maine than The King's College ($24,500.00 vs. $21,000.00)
  • Living costs (room and board or off-campus housing budget) at University of Southern Maine are 57.9% lower than costs at The King's College ($11,650 vs. $18,394)
  • More students receive financial grant aid at University of Southern Maine than The King's College (95% vs. 0%)
  • The average total grant financial aid received by University of Southern Maine students is ?% larger than aid received The King's College ($10,158 vs. $0)

University of Southern Maine vs. The King's College Graduation Outcomes Comparison

Which is better, University of Southern Maine or The King's College? Graduation rate, salary and amount of student loan debt are indicators of a college which offers better outcomes for its graduates. Compare the following outcomes facts between The King's College and University of Southern Maine.

  • The graduation rate at The King's College is higher than University of Southern Maine (51% vs. 33%)
  • University of Southern Maine students graduate with a $750 lower median federal student loan debt than The King's College graduates. ($22,500 vs. $23,250)
  • University of Southern Maine graduates are paying $8 less per month on federal student loans than The King's College graduates. ($232 vs. $240)
  • More The King's College graduates are actively paying back their federal student loan debt than former University of Southern Maine students, three years after graduation. (65% vs. 64%)
